Half-Time Report: Reading holding Stoke City

Stoke City shade possession and territory but are unable to break down Reading and go into the break level at the Britannia Stadium this afternoon.

Stoke City's search for their first league win of 2013 has been frustrated so far this afternoon by a spirited Reading resistance at the Britannia Stadium.

The home side made a lively start and nearly took the lead inside five minutes when Peter Crouch came within inches of connecting with a corner at the far post.

Crouch's aerial battle with Adrian Mariappa was prominent throughout the opening 45 minutes, but the Royals defender did just enough to keep the game goalless.

Reading handed new striker Nick Blackman a full debut this afternoon but he saw little of the ball on the left of a three-man attack.

Stoke continued to press before the break but despite a series of lively bursts from Matthew Etherington were unable to create a clear-cut opportunity before half time.
